Output f43502d8a104d16ea2daaa86c497a5a4e35dde73ccdb26495a38ad051019105c:3

value
46056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 577c41d2e2ad6b9be503ca308b57e1984a4d6dde OP_EQUAL
address
39fbZmaJzM4M5r1xfgUcDv2cTBVzn5wrXC
transaction
f43502d8a104d16ea2daaa86c497a5a4e35dde73ccdb26495a38ad051019105c
confirmations
274394
spent
true